Sad to say, it could possibly with MD5. The truth is, back in 2004, scientists managed to build two diverse inputs that gave the exact same MD5 hash. This vulnerability may be exploited by poor actors to sneak in malicious facts.
It absolutely was produced by Ronald Rivest in 1991 and is often used for info integrity verification, which include ensuring the authenticity and consistency of documents or messages.
This lets you know which the file is corrupted. This can be only effective when the information has long been unintentionally corrupted, even so, instead of in the case of destructive tampering.
Posts undertake extensive editing to be certain accuracy and clarity, reflecting DevX’s type and supporting business people while in the tech sphere.
Enable us enhance. Share your tips to enhance the report. Add your skills and generate a difference inside the GeeksforGeeks portal.
Predictability: Provided the exact same input, MD5 usually makes precisely the same hash value, assuring hash generation predictability.
Until end users change the default settings by modifying the CMS supply code, any Internet websites functioning over the CMS are inserting person passwords at risk if a hacker breaches the positioning database.
Bcrypt. Bcrypt can be a password hashing function that comes with a salt to shield in opposition to rainbow desk attacks and is particularly created to be computationally highly-priced, producing brute-drive attacks more challenging. It's a standard choice for securely storing passwords.
Regardless of the known safety vulnerabilities and troubles, MD5 remains made use of these days Despite the fact that safer possibilities now exist. Safety troubles with MD5
Regardless of the dimensions and length of your enter data, the ensuing hash will always be the same size, making it a highly effective system for shielding sensitive info.
The MD5 hash operate’s stability is looked upon as severely compromised. Collisions can be found within seconds, and they are often utilized for malicious applications. The truth is, in 2012, the Flame spy ware that infiltrated Many desktops and products in Iran was deemed among the most troublesome stability problems with the year.
Relocating a single Area into the remaining, we hold the quantity “c”, which is really just twelve in hexadecimal. Given that it is the 3rd digit from the correct, this time we multiply it by 16 to the strength of two.
Hash algorithms ongoing to advance in the ensuing decades, but the first murmurs of cryptographic hash capabilities didn’t seem until the seventies.
This algorithm was produced by Ronald Rivest in 1991, and it is often Utilized in electronic signatures, checksums, as well as click here other safety programs.